Understanding Sustainable Beauty

Sustainable beauty refers to an approach to cosmetics and skincare that prioritizes environmental health, ethical sourcing, and minimal waste. It emphasizes the use of natural and organic ingredients, sustainable packaging, and cruelty-free production methods. By embracing sustainable beauty practices, you consciously support brands that care for the earth, animals, and your health.

Simple Sustainable Beauty Practices to Adopt

1. Opt for Refillable and Reusable Products

One of the easiest ways to reduce waste in your beauty routine is to choose refillable or reusable products. Many brands now offer refillable containers for foundations, creams, and cleansers. By purchasing refills, you reduce the amount of plastic waste generated from single-use packaging.

2. Choose Multi-Use Products

Selecting beauty products that serve multiple purposes can significantly decrease the number of items in your beauty routine. For example:

  • A tinted moisturizer that hydrates and gives light coverage.
  • Lip and cheek tints that can be used for both lips and complexion.
  • Multipurpose oils that nourish skin and hair.

Using fewer products saves you money, space, and helps minimize your environmental footprint.

3. Make Your Own Beauty Products

Creating your own beauty products at home is an excellent sustainable practice. Not only do you control the ingredients, but you also reduce packaging waste. Here are a few beginner-friendly DIY recipes:

  • Homemade Sugar Scrub: Mix sugar, coconut oil, and a few drops of your favorite essential oil.
  • Natural Face Mask: Combine mashed avocado, honey, and lemon juice for a nourishing mask.
  • Herbal Hair Rinse: Steep herbs like rosemary or chamomile in hot water, then use as a rinse after shampooing.

4. Choose Natural and Organic Ingredients

When selecting beauty products, prioritize those with natural and organic ingredients. Look for labels that certify the product's organic content and check that it doesn't contain harmful chemicals like parabens, sulfates, and synthetic fragrances. Reading ingredient lists can empower you to make informed choices for your skin and the environment.

5. Support Local Brands

By supporting local beauty brands, you help reduce carbon emissions associated with transportation and packaging. Local brands often focus on sustainable practices and use locally sourced, natural ingredients. They are more likely to align with your values toward sustainability and offer authentic products that are beneficial for your skin and the earth.

6. Say No to Microbeads

Microbeads are tiny plastic particles found in many exfoliating products that can harm marine life. Opt for natural exfoliants such as sugar, coffee grounds, or oatmeal instead. Supporting products that are free from microbeads contributes to cleaner oceans and healthier ecosystems.

7. Practice Minimalism in Your Beauty Routine

Adopting a minimalist approach to beauty can have profound impacts on your sustainability efforts. Start by decluttering your makeup bag and keeping only the products you truly love and use. A minimalist beauty routine reduces waste and encourages thoughtful consumption.

8. Always Recycle Your Beauty Product Packaging

Understand the recycling options available in your area and properly recycle product packaging whenever possible. This includes containers, boxes, and any secondary packaging. Some brands even have take-back programs that allow you to return empty containers for recycling. Participating in these initiatives helps to close the loop on packaging waste.
